Output 8d53303b39cdac82e553b58b01d8a40e0f0b9a6261ef12fe8fa7d823c037f523:38

value
8955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d58a3c67193f7cf61a18858f7a1bc6c07f489e OP_EQUAL
address
39RaVg9Nh85LXPL8aZNjkF5cJKDcnywiao
transaction
8d53303b39cdac82e553b58b01d8a40e0f0b9a6261ef12fe8fa7d823c037f523
confirmations
212491
spent
true